Factors to Consider When Choosing Bed Assist Rails for Getting up Safely

safety compatibility adjustability ease

When choosing bed assist rails, I always check for safety certification standards to guarantee reliability. I also consider weight capacity, adjustable height, and how well the rail fits my bed to assure safety and ease of use. Finally, I look for models that are simple to install and compatible with my bed type to make setup quick and secure.

Safety Certification Standards

Ensuring bed assist rails meet safety certification standards is essential for reliable support and preventing falls. Standards like ASTM F3186-17 set strict safety and performance criteria that manufacturers must meet. Certified rails undergo rigorous testing for load capacity, stability, and durability, guaranteeing they can support users safely. Compliance indicates the product has been evaluated for secure attachment and dependable support, reducing the risk of accidents. These standards also require materials to be non-toxic, hypoallergenic, and easy to clean, which promotes user safety and hygiene. Choosing bed rails with recognized safety certifications provides peace of mind that they meet industry regulations. By prioritizing certified products, you guarantee the rail’s effectiveness, reliability, and safety, making your bed a secure environment for getting up safely.

Weight Capacity Limits

Choosing bed assist rails with the right weight capacity is vital for safety and support. Most rails are rated between 300 and 400 pounds, designed to support the majority of users comfortably. Exceeding the specified weight limit can weaken the rail’s structure, increasing the risk of failure or injury. To guarantee safety, it’s essential to verify that the weight capacity matches your body weight plus any additional support needed during transfers. Some models have reinforced steel frames and stabilizing bars, which can support beyond standard limits. Regular safety checks are also important to confirm that the rail remains secure and maintains its support over time. Prioritizing the correct weight capacity helps prevent accidents and ensures reliable assistance when getting in and out of bed.

Compatibility With Beds

When selecting a bed assist rail, it’s important to confirm that it fits your specific bed size, whether that’s twin, full, queen, or king, to secure a safe and stable connection. Check the adjustable height range to match your mattress thickness for ideal support. Not all rails fit every bed type, so verify if it’s compatible with platform beds, box springs, slatted frames, or adjustable beds. Some rails include mounting options or straps—make sure these suit your bed style to prevent slipping or movement. If you have a hospital or non-standard bed, confirm the design accommodates these as well. Ensuring compatibility helps maintain safety, stability, and ease of use, making your transition in and out of bed more secure.

Non-Slip Handle Design

Have you ever noticed how a secure grip can make all the difference when getting out of bed? A non-slip handle ensures just that—providing a firm, stable hold that reduces the risk of slipping and falling. Handles with textured, cushioned surfaces boost comfort and prevent hand fatigue, making it easier to use repeatedly. Materials like rubberized or foam coatings are essential because they maintain their grip, even when wet or sweaty. Ergonomically designed handles follow natural hand movements, enhancing stability and boosting confidence. Choosing a bed rail with a non-slip handle can considerably lower fall risks, especially for people with limited hand strength or dexterity. This feature is a crucial safety consideration, making your transfer safer and more comfortable.

Can Bed Rails Be Used With Adjustable or Hospital Beds?

Yes, bed rails can be used with adjustable or hospital beds, but you need to select the right type. I recommend checking the rails’ compatibility with your specific bed model, guaranteeing they can be securely attached at all positions. Always follow the manufacturer’s instructions for installation and use, and if you’re unsure, consult a healthcare professional to ensure safety and proper fit.
